[Etude House] CC Cream (Correct&Care) SPF30/PA++ #1 Silky

I wanted to try  this CC cream out because they say it is even better than BB cream. So wrong, I was really disappointed with this Etude House CC Cream #Silky. It comes in two texture types: #Silky and #Glow. #Silky should be for oily skin but obviously not for my oily skin. They claim the CC cream should adapt to your natural skin tone and that isn't true. I'm not pale but have beige european skin tone and after this CC cream I look like a ghost.

It looks good on my hand, but on my face it is too pale and I have to fix the color. It would be good if only the color is the problem, it gets into my pores, so I have to use a pore minimizer.

What I like:
I didn't get any pimples.

What I don't like:
Oil control, it gets into pores, color adaptation.

Would I buy it again?
No.
